iPad app PDF reader glitch

When viewing a PDF on my iPad, hiding the toolbar leaves a grey rectangle at the top of the screen. Sometimes the rectangle appears when the toolbar is active, but the toolbar is pushed up into the top of the screen, making it difficult to tap the buttons (for example, search or show annotations). This started happening after I updated my iPad to iPad OS 26.

I'm using an iPad 9th gen running iPadOS 26.0.1 and the latest version of the Zotero app.
